Definitions:

Business Activities

The various actions, operations, and pursuits that a company engages in to achieve its business objectives and generate revenue.

Facilitation Payment

A type of bribe made to expedite or secure the performance of a routine or necessary action to which the payer is legally entitled.

Utilitarian

A philosophy which suggests that actions are right if they are beneficial for the majority, emphasizing the greatest happiness for the greatest number.

Greatest Good

A principle in utilitarian ethics focused on actions that result in the greatest benefit or happiness for the largest number of people.
